# Wallarm Docker Node Manager Single-command Docker-based deployment for Wallarm filtering nodes. Multiple nodes on one host, no conflicts, zero native dependencies. ## Quick Start ```bash curl -fsSL "https://git.sechpoint.app/customer-engineering/wallarm/raw/branch/main/setup.sh" | bash sudo /opt/fw/deploy.sh ``` Setup installs Python + Docker, downloads deploy script. Menu handles everything. ## Menu ``` [1] Deploy all Deploy all nodes from fw.conf [2] Add a node Interactive config + deploy [3] Status Show running containers [4] Remove a node Stop + delete container [5] Edit a node Update port, upstream, mode in fw.conf ``` ## Configuration `/opt/fw/app/fw.conf` — JSON with node configs: ```json { "srv1": { "token": "your-wallarm-token", "cloud": "EU", "port": "8081", "upstream_ip": "10.1.0.10", "upstream_port": "8081", "mode": "monitoring" } } ``` ## Architecture ``` deploy.py Single Python file, ~200 lines ├── Docker image: wallarm/node:6.13.0 ├── Named volumes for persistence └── Unique ports per node /opt/fw/ ├── deploy.sh Entry wrapper ├── app/ │ ├── main.py Deploy script │ ├── fw.conf Node config │ └── state.json Deployment state └── wallarm-aio.sh Cached installer (native fallback) ``` ## Requirements - Linux with systemd - Docker (auto-installed by setup.sh) - Python 3.10+ (auto-installed by setup.sh) - Outbound to api.wallarm.com (EU) or us1.api.wallarm.com (US) ## Remote Assistance See [JUMP_SERVER.md](JUMP_SERVER.md) for jump server setup.
